Brazil’s traffic accident kills five civilians


(MENAFN) At least five people were killed early Wednesday in a traffic accident on the BR-153 highway in Porangatu, located in Brazil’s central state of Goias, according to a preliminary report from the Federal Highway Police (PRF).

The crash occurred when a truck veered into the opposite lane and collided head-on with a bus transporting 25 students from the Federal University of Para.

Among the victims were the bus driver, three students, and the truck driver, all of whom died at the scene. Rescue operations continued into the morning.
